Egg Yolks: A Treasure Trove of Nutrition
Egg yolks are often overlooked in favor of egg whites, but they hold a wealth of nutritional value that cannot be ignored. Packed with nutrients, they serve as a rich source of:
-
Protein: Essential for building and repairing tissues, protein is abundant in egg yolks, with a single large yolk boasting 2.7 grams.
-
Fat: Contrary to popular misconception, the fat in egg yolks is primarily composed of healthy unsaturated fats, which contribute to heart health.
-
Vitamins: Egg yolks are a powerhouse of vitamins, including vitamin A, vitamin D, vitamin E, and vitamin B12. These vitamins play crucial roles in various bodily functions, such as vision, bone health, immunity, and nerve function.
-
Minerals: Egg yolks are also rich in minerals, such as iron, calcium, and selenium. Iron is essential for oxygen transport, while calcium is vital for bone health, and selenium supports thyroid function.
Culinary Prowess: The Versatility of Egg Yolks
Beyond their nutritional merits, egg yolks possess exceptional culinary versatility, lending their rich flavor and binding properties to a wide range of dishes:
-
Sauces and Dressings: Egg yolks are the backbone of classic sauces like hollandaise and mayonnaise, adding richness, creaminess, and stability. They also serve as a base for flavorful dressings, enhancing salads and marinades.
-
Baking: Egg yolks contribute moisture, tenderness, and a golden hue to baked goods. They are indispensable in cakes, cookies, and pastries, giving them a decadent texture and irresistible flavor.
-
Egg-Based Dishes: Of course, egg yolks shine in egg-centric dishes like scrambled eggs, omelets, and custards. Their velvety texture and ability to emulsify fats create creamy and satisfying culinary creations.
